Ingredients You’ll Need

For the Apple Rings

  • 4 large apples
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on nutmeg
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• 1 large egg
  • ¾ cup mil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Vegetable oil, for frying

Cinnamon Sugar Coating

  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• 1½ teaspoons ground cinnamon

Optional Toppings

  • Powdered sugar
  • Caramel sauce
  • Chocolate drizzle
  • Whipped cream
  • Vanilla ice cream
  • Maple syrup

Best Apples for Apple Rings

The best apples for frying are firm varieties that hold their shape:

Honeycrisp

Sweet, crisp, and juicy.

Granny Smith

Adds a delicious tart contrast to the sweet coating.

Fuji

Naturally sweet with a firm texture.

Gala

Mild and family-friendly.

Pink Lady

Balanced sweet-tart flavor.

How to Make Crispy Cinnamon Apple Rings

Step 1: Prepare the Apples

Wash and peel the apples if desired.

Remove the cores using an apple corer.

Slice the apples into rings about ¼-inch thick.

Pat the slices dry with paper towels to help the batter stick.


Step 2: Make the Batter

In a medium bowl, whisk together:

  • Flour
  • Sugar
  • Baking powder
  • Cinnamon
  • Nutmeg
  • Salt

In another bowl, combine:

  • Egg
  • Milk
  • Vanilla extract

Slowly add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ients.

Whisk until smooth.

The batter should be thick enough to coat the apple slices.


Step 3: Heat the Oil

Pour about 2 inches of oil into a deep skillet or pot.

Heat to 350°F (175°C).

Maintaining the correct temperature is important for crispy apple rings.


Step 4: Coat the Apple Rings

Dip each apple ring into the batter, making sure it is fully coated.

Allow excess batter to drip off before frying.


Step 5: Fry Until Golden

Carefully place the coated apple rings into the hot oil.

Fry for about 2–3 minutes per side, until golden brown and crispy.

Avoid overcrowding the pan.

Transfer cooked apple rings to a paper towel-lined plate.


Step 6: Add Cinnamon Sugar

While the apple rings are still warm, toss them gently in the cinnamon sugar mixture.

Serve immediately.


Tips for the Best Crispy Cinnamon Apple Rings

Dry the Apple Slices

Removing excess moisture helps the batter stick better and creates a crispier coating.

Keep the Oil Temperature Consistent

Oil that is too cool creates greasy rings, while oil that is too hot can burn the outside before the apples soften.

Slice Apples Evenly

Uniform slices cook at the same rate and create a better texture.

Serve Fresh

These apple rings are best enjoyed shortly after frying while the coating is still crisp.


Delicious Variations

Baked Cinnamon Apple Rings

For a lighter option, coat apple slices with cinnamon sugar and bake at 375°F (190°C) until tender and lightly crisp.

Air Fryer Apple Rings

Spray coated apple rings lightly with oil and air fry at 375°F (190°C) for 8–10 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Caramel Apple Rings

Drizzle warm apple rings with caramel sauce and sprinkle with chopped pecans.

Maple Cinnamon Apple Rings

Replace some sugar with maple syrup and add extra cinnamon for a cozy maple flavor.

Chocolate Apple Rings

Dip finished rings halfway in melted chocolate for a fun dessert twist.

Make-Ahead Instructions

For the best texture, prepare and fry the apple rings just before serving.

You can prepare the batter up to a few hours ahead and refrigerate it until ready to use.


Storage Tips

Refrigerator: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days.

Reheating: Warm in an air fryer or oven at 350°F (175°C) for several minutes to help restore crispness.

Freezing: Freeze cooked apple rings for up to 1 month. Reheat in the oven or air fryer.


Common Mistakes to Avoid

Using Soft Apples

Very soft apples can become mushy during frying. Choose firm apples.

Batter Too Thin

A thin batter won’t create a crispy coating. Adjust with a little extra flour if needed.

Overcrowding the Pan

Too many apple rings at once lowers the oil temperature and prevents crisping.

Skipping the Drying Step

Wet apple slices can cause the batter to slide off.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make apple rings without frying?

Yes. Baking or air frying are great alternatives for a lighter version.

Do I need to peel the apples?

No. The peel is safe to eat and adds color and texture, but peeling creates a softer dessert.

Can I use pancake mix instead of batter?

Yes. Pancake mix can create a fluffy, sweet coating similar to a fair-style apple fritter.

Why is my coating falling off?

The apple slices may have been too wet or the batter may have been too thin. Pat apples dry and make sure the batter is thick enough to cling.

Can I use frozen apples?

Fresh apples are recommended because frozen apples release too much moisture and may become soft.


Expert Tips for Bakery-Style Cinnamon Apple Rings

  • Add a pinch of cardamom or apple pie spice for a more complex fall flavor.
  • Double-coat the apple rings for an extra crispy exterior.
  • Sprinkle with flaky sea salt after frying to balance the sweetness.
  • Serve immediately with warm caramel sauce for a restaurant-style dessert.
  • Use a mix of tart and sweet apples for the best flavor combination.
